Summary
Within the mission, vision and values of Saudi Arabian Ministry of National Guard – Health Affairs, in close collaboration with medical and other healthcare team members demonstrates advanced nursing knowledge and applies this knowledge to the assessment, diagnosis, and delivering of comprehensive, patient-centered nursing care in alignment with established clinical standards.
Education/Qualifications Required:
- Bachelor’s Degree in Nursing
Experience Post-Qualifications:
- Experience from North America, Western Europe, Australia or New Zealand is a must.
- Minimum Two (2) years of clinical experience post qualification
- Minimum One (1) year in the Critical Care Unit
License:
Current and in good Standing Nursing License/Registration (RN) to practice in country of residence
Job Duties and Responsibilities:
- Provides total patient care as assigned according to the core standards of patient care and established policies and evidence-based practices.
- Assumes accountability for assessing, planning, implementing and evaluating care as well as discharge planning for each patient.
- Contributes to decreasing the length of stay/waiting time as per unit specific goal. Works in collaboration with Case Management to achieve goals.
- Documents all relevant information correctly, appropriately, and in a timely manner.
- Reports equipment failures, safety and security issues, and/or reduction of supply inventory to Head Nurse or designee.
- Demonstrates collaborative multi-disciplinary partnerships working towards the achievements of constant improvement in quality patient care. Acts as an advocate for patients and families.
- Identifies ideas that will improve the quality of patient care and issues that will negatively affect patient care outcomes, using the professional practice framework.
- Promotes a safe environment and safe patient care by embracing a safety culture and identifying areas of risk to head nurse or designee. Complies with policies for personal and patient safety and for the prevention of healthcare associated infections.
- Contributes to the achievement of cost efficiency savings on unit. Maintains an awareness of resource utilization, exercising care in the ordering and use of staff, equipment, and materials.
- Contributes to the achievement of clinical quality outcome indicators and patient satisfaction. Leads unit based Performance Improvement activities as assigned.
- Participates in new staff/nursing student orientation aimed at developing competence and performance. Assists in maintaining a suitable learning environment and acts as a preceptor/mentor in the supervision and teaching of nursing students and new staff to develop their competence.
- Demonstrates transcultural principles in nursing practice.
- Contributes to special projects/assignments linked to nursing strategic priorities and professional practice model as assigned.
- Assists in promoting and sharing knowledge via mentorship in line with relevant research and evidence based practice.
